What this grant of permission means

Rutland granted permission on 20 February 2026, subject to any conditions on the decision notice. Work must normally begin within three years or the permission lapses. More in our guide to what happens after a planning decision.

About tree works applications

Applications for works to trees cover protected trees: consent under a tree preservation order, or six weeks notice for trees in a conservation area. More in our guide to planning application types.
